How much do entry level high school receptionist j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level high school receptionist in the United States is $17.82,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.14 and $19.95 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

As part of our commitment to safety and child protection, Residing Hope requires all candidates for positions with access to children and teens to complete the Diana Screen๏ฟฝ. The Diana Screen is a scientifically validated online sexual risk screen designed to help identify individuals who may not recognize appropriate sexual boundaries between adults and children. It is not a test of intelligence, but a tool to measure attitudes and potential risk.
